Title :
Iterative pre-filtering over non-uniform sampling grids
Author :
McClellan, James H.
Abstract :
The author presents an extension of the Steiglitz-McBride technique of iterative prefiltering to the situation in which the input signal is sampled over a nonuniform grid. The extension amounts to incorporating an interpolation step within the iteration to estimate values over a larger uniform grid that contains the nonuniform grid as a subset. Then a least-squares filtering problem can be solved for the pole-zero model needed to generate the next iteration. This technique has two applications for array processing: the first is the case of a nonuniform sensor array, and the second is that of missing or inoperative sensors within a uniform array
